Early Life and Family Background

Nakoa-Wolf Manakauapo Namakaeha Momoa was born on December 15, 2008, in Los Angeles, California. He is the second child of actor Jason Momoa and actress Lisa Bonet. His older sister is Lola Iolani Momoa. Nakoa-Wolf’s unique name reflects his Hawaiian heritage, with elements that translate to "warrior" and "stormy weather"—a nod to the weather on the night of his birth.

His father, Jason Momoa, was born on August 1, 1979, in Honolulu, Hawaii. Jason is well-known for his tall stature, standing at 1.93 meters (6 ft 4 in), and is recognized as one of Hollywood’s prominent action stars. In addition to acting, he has also worked as a model, director, and writer. Jason is the son of Coni Momoa, a photographer of German, Irish, and Native American descent, and Joseph Momoa, a painter of Native Hawaiian heritage.

Following his parents’ divorce, Jason was raised by his mother in Norwalk, Iowa—his mother's hometown. Despite modest economic conditions, Coni Momoa supported her son's early interest in the performing arts and encouraged him to explore the world. Jason’s early life experiences included international travel, during which he was exposed to different cultures and spiritual teachings, including Tibetan Buddhism.
